[jira] [Closed] (OFBIZ-4278) ModelScreen does not rollback transaction when ScreenRenderException occurs

Previous Topic Next Topic
 
classic Classic list List threaded Threaded
1 message Options
Reply | Threaded
Open this post in threaded view
|

[jira] [Closed] (OFBIZ-4278) ModelScreen does not rollback transaction when ScreenRenderException occurs

Nicolas Malin (Jira)

     [ https://issues.apache.org/jira/browse/OFBIZ-4278?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]

Adrian Crum closed OFBIZ-4278.
------------------------------
       Resolution: Fixed
    Fix Version/s: Upcoming Branch

Fixed in rev 1636374.

> ModelScreen does not rollback transaction when ScreenRenderException occurs
> ---------------------------------------------------------------------------
>
>                 Key: OFBIZ-4278
>                 URL: https://issues.apache.org/jira/browse/OFBIZ-4278
>             Project: OFBiz
>          Issue Type: Bug
>          Components: framework
>    Affects Versions: Trunk
>            Reporter: Philippe Mouawad
>             Fix For: Upcoming Branch
>
>         Attachments: patch-OFBIZ-4278.patch
>
>
> Hello,
> Is there any reason why ModelScreen#renderScreenString() does not call TransactionUtil#rollback when ScreenRenderException occurs.
> It does so when Exception or RuntimeException occur.
> Furthermore, what's the point in duplicating code for Exception and RuntimeException ?
> As I am not sure if there is a reason , I ask, if you confirm it is useless I will provide a patch.
> Regards
> Philippe



--
This message was sent by Atlassian JIRA
(v6.3.4#6332)